WeddingWire alternative: is it still active, and how does it compare?

Short answer: yes. WeddingWire is still running in 2026, under The Knot Worldwide — the same parent company as The Knot — and both brands were named in its 2026 award announcements.

It is also more international than people assume, with sites across North America, Latin America, Asia and Europe. What it does not have is Greek.

Which one should you actually pick?

The honest headline is that WeddingWire and The Knot are the same company, and have been since 2018. If you are comparing the two of them against each other, you are comparing two brands with one owner.

Choose WeddingWire if…

  • You are marrying in a country The Knot Worldwide covers with a dedicated brand — the US, the UK (Hitched), Spain, France, Italy, Mexico, Brazil or Portugal.
  • You want the vendor reviews and listing volume that only a marketplace running since 2007 accumulates.
  • You do not need any of it in Greek.
  • You are already using The Knot and want the same marketplace under a second brand.

Choose WhiteClover if…

  • You need Greek. The Knot Worldwide localises seriously — it runs Bodas.net, Mariages.net, Matrimonio.com, Casamentos.com.br, Casamentos.pt and Hitched — and there is no Greek brand among them.
  • You are marrying in Greece and want vendors who actually work there.
  • You want guests posting photos and video to a private feed from a QR code, included rather than bought separately.
  • You would rather reach vendors directly than through a paid advertising placement.

Sources for every claim on this page

We only publish claims we could open and read ourselves. weddingwire.com blocks automated requests, so we make no claim about its couple-facing features here — the claims below are sourced to The Knot Worldwide and WeddingPro, which we could read. All links checked 27 July 2026; if you spot something out of date, tell us and we will correct it.

  • The Knot Worldwide owns both WeddingWire and The Knot; XO Group merged with WeddingWire in 2018www.theknotww.com/about-us
  • The Knot Worldwide's brand list — country-specific sites for Spain, France, Italy, Mexico, Brazil, Portugal and the UK, and none for Greecewww.theknotww.com/about-us
  • Vendor advertising is a paid subscription, and no prices or contract terms are published (WeddingPro, the vendor arm for both brands)pros.weddingpro.com/our-products

WeddingWire and WhiteClover, side by side

 WhiteCloverWeddingWire
Still operating in 2026?Yes — actively developed, with new features shipping regularlyYes — running as a brand of The Knot Worldwide
Who owns itIndependent, and built in GreeceThe Knot Worldwide, which also owns The Knot — the two merged in 2018 and share one vendor arm, WeddingPro
Greek-language interfaceFully bilingual English and Greek — the dashboard, the guest-facing site and the emailsThe Knot Worldwide runs country-specific sites for Spain, France, Italy, Mexico, Brazil, Portugal and the UK. There is no Greek one
Vendors in GreeceA directory built around Greece and destination weddingsNo Greek marketplace exists in the group's brand list
How vendors are listedFree directory listing, and couples contact the vendor directlyWeddingPro describes advertising with The Knot and WeddingWire as a paid, subscription-based solution, and publishes no prices
Best forCouples marrying in Greece, and bilingual guest listsCouples in the countries the group covers with a dedicated brand

Deliberately absent: WeddingWire's couple-facing features and pricing. weddingwire.com returns 403 to automated requests, so we could not read it ourselves, and we will not repeat figures we have not checked — their tools are free as far as we know, and you should confirm on weddingwire.com. No platform in this group publishes vendor prices or contract lengths, so we make no claim about those either; an earlier version of this page did, and was wrong to.
